The fated showdown is the only battle in the 23rd Budokai Saga. It consists of a Grand Finals tournament match between Goku and Piccolo.


Story Edit

The 23rd World Martial Arts Tournament is reaching the end...

Goku must fight his arch-enemy in the finale: the demon Piccolo.

